The NAE-1102 NetApp switch offers straightforward Gigabit Ethernet connectivity in a compact rack-mountable unit. It fits neatly into server racks and delivers reliable network switching for environments that require solid performance without unnecessary complexity. |

Technical Information |
|
|---|---|
| Switch Ports | 16 |
| Number of Ports | 16-Ports |
| Port Type | 10/100/1000Base-T |
| Port Speed | 10/100/1000Base-T |
| POE Support | No |
| VLAN Support | Yes |
| Layer Support | Layer 2 |
| Connector Type | RJ-45 |

Product Description |
|---|
The NAE-1102 is a 16-port Gigabit Ethernet switch designed to handle network traffic efficiently in a compact 1U rack-mountable form factor. It's often found in enterprise data centers and server rooms where high-speed and reliable network connections are essential. Built for IT professionals managing medium-sized networks, this switch facilitates fast data transfer and easy connection management across multiple devices.
